Nearly half of this Russian enrichment capacity can be discounted from the picture due to significant slack in the world enrichment capacity (which discounts 40%) and the fact that Russia uses part of the capacity for itself (about another 8%). So only about half of it needs to be replaced - a significantly less dire picture.

But no one is building new nuclear power plants on the time scale of a a few years. It takes much longer than that everywhere. So we are only talking about keeping existing plants operating in Europe. Supplying new fuel rods to these plants is not a problem in the same sense that shipping LNG is. The rods can be shipped even if that requires cutting back on nuclear plant operations somewhere else in the world.

Cutting out Russia from the world enrichment market as form of sanctions is a different issue, which does need to be addressed. Both URENCO and China would probably like to capture that Russia's portion of the world market, and expanding both their capacities by about 50% would just about do it. China actually did add that amount of capacity from 2015 to 2020.

Nearly all the world's capacity is from gas centrifuges these days which are particularly amenable to capacity increases because of the small incremental nature of gas centrifuge cascades. Since centrifuges wear out all operations need to keep production lines open, so scaling up existing lines is what is required.

Actually few people in Germany use resistive heaters. So few that it doesn't even show up in statistics and gets lumped together with the 6% "Other types". Gas accounts for close to 50%, Oil still accounts for nearly 30%, the other big player is district heating (mostly from gas power stations).

They are struggling because COVID has delayed inspection of the older plants. So now they are inspecting a lot of them at the same time. And they have to shut them down to inspect them. And the plants of the 1990's need an inspection to check IF they have a corrosion problem.

We have nuclear power plants in very "dry" areas already, they just use the sea for cooling water. A shortage of fresh water is not the same as a shortage of sea water.
